STDMA Switch Delay

In order to minimize unnecessary switching from STDMA to SCPC due to tran-
sient conditions, such as a temporary spike in network traffic for example, a
switch delay parameter is provided. This setting is used to specify a delay before
a switch occurs.
Typically the default values will be optimum, but this value can be changed to
accommodate a unique network configuration or application. To change this
setting, enter W at the command prompt in figure 3-38 to display the screen
shown in figure 3-40.

Percent Allocation

The Percent Allocation menu item, shown in figure 3-38, allows adding a fixed
percentage to the channel bandwidth request to accommodate additional band-
width requirements which may occur after a switch is made from STDMA to
SCPC mode.
To change this setting, enter E at the command prompt to display the screen
shown in figure 3-41.
